Teknon Medical Center is one of the few hospitals in Spain to have Joint Commission International (JCI) accredited hospital and inpatient acute care centre of the Government of Catalonia (on the basis of excellence model of the EFQM - the European Foundation for Quality Management).
It has been recognized as the best hospital for medical tourism by the International Medical Travel Journal (IMTJ).With more than 400 experts specializing in different fields of medicine, including Oncology, Cardiovascular Surgery, Traumatology, Maxillofacial Surgery, Plastic Surgery and Neurosurgery, the centre is well-set for providing holistic and comprehensive care to all the patients.
Infrastructure and Facilities
- 20 modern operating rooms
- Intensive Care Unit
- 13 royal suites and 6 suites
- 3 delivery rooms
- 211 single rooms and outpatient services
- 1 modular operating theatre and emergency service 24 X 7
- Top-class diagnostic services - 2 CAT scanners, 1 PET-CT scanner, 4 MRI scanners, 1 mammogram machine, 19 ultrasound machines, 2 linear accelerators and 1 densitometer
Services for International patients:
- Multilingual translators for any language during the stay
- Assistance for arranging accommodation for the stay in Barcelona
- Nutrition: A la carte menus are available at the patient’s request. This service is offered with multiple alternatives and is designed to suit the personal and nutritional needs of the patient. The meal preparation is done with products certified by the Halal Institute of Spain (on request).
Joint Commission International
Joint Commission International (JCI) works to improve patient safety and quality of health care in the international community by offering education, publications, advisory services, and international accreditation and certification. In more than 100 countries, JCI partners with hospitals, clinics, and academic medical centers; health systems and agencies; government ministries; academia; and international advocates to promote rigorous standards of care and to provide solutions for achieving peak performance.
